Proverbs 16:18 states,
“Pride goes before destruction,
and a haughty spirit before a fall.”

The order in the verse is careful.

Destruction is not the beginning.
It is the result.

Before anything collapses outwardly,
something has already shifted inwardly.

Pride.

In Proverbs, pride is not simply
confidence or a strong sense of self.
It is a posture that places the self
above correction, above limits,
and ultimately above God.

That is why it is dangerous.

Because pride does not first
appear in visible actions.
It begins in how a person sees.

It reshapes judgment.

A proud person does not
easily recognize error.
He becomes less teachable,
less aware, and less willing
to be corrected.

What is wrong begins to look reasonable.
What is risky begins to feel safe.

So the fall does not come suddenly.

It has been forming quietly.

By the time consequences appear,
the distortion has already taken root.

This explains why Proverbs
speaks so strongly about pride.

It is not only a moral issue.
It is a perceptual one.

It blinds before it breaks.

And in Scripture, the answer
is not self-correction alone,
but humility before God.

Because only when the heart is lowered
can sight begin to clear.

~Undaunted Disciple

What if I told you one of the greatest athletes of all time... never ran a single step on his own?
This is the story of Rick Hoyt and his father Dick Hoyt — a duo that redefined what determination, love, and perseverance truly mean.
Rick was born with cerebral palsy and was told he would never walk or speak. Many believed his life would be limited... but they were wrong. Through a computer, Rick was finally able to communicate—and one day, he told his dad something that changed everything:
“When I’m running, it feels like I’m not disabled.”
That one sentence sparked a movement. Dick Hoyt, who wasn’t a runner at the time, began pushing his son in a wheelchair—first in a single race... then another... and another. What started as one moment of love turned into a legacy that would inspire millions. Together, as Team Hoyt, they completed: • Over 1,100 endurance events • 70+ marathons • Multiple Ironman...❣️🏆
